May 13 DCNR Resource Newsletter Now Available

The May 13 edition of the Resource newsletter is now available from the Department of Conservation and Natural Resources featuring articles on--
-- National Bike Month Showcases Biking Opportunities Throughout PA
-- DCNR Offering Open Data Website
-- Josh Swartley Named To Head Delaware Canal State Park Complex
-- Tree Planting In Weiser State Forest Underscores Abandoned Mine Reclamation Efforts
-- May 16 Environmental Issues Forum Focuses On Chronic Wasting Disease In Deer
-- Volunteers, HBG Senators Baseball Team Mark Arbor Day With Tree Planting
-- Explore Archery Programs Available At State Parks
-- Goddard Student Leadership Legacy Institute Looking For Applicants
-- Conservation Tip: Consider Native Plants For Landscaping Projects
